conedevelopment / cone-site

The new 11ty-based portfolio website of Cone.
https://conedevelopment.com
3 stars 1 forks source link

Simplify accordion-card #65

Closed szepeviktor closed 4 months ago

szepeviktor commented 4 months ago

A validator azt mondta, nincs olyan, hogy rotate: 90deg;, én meg előjöttem ezzel a huszárvágással.

⚠️ Generálni kell hozzá CSS-t. De jó lenne, ha a CI ezt megcsinálná!

netlify[bot] commented 4 months ago

Deploy Preview for cone-development-site ready!

Name Link
Latest commit f2bd710c4464c36e1c9284d14f9f8346d0a4e779
Latest deploy log https://app.netlify.com/sites/cone-development-site/deploys/66450d944cebaf00084d0b7b
Deploy Preview https://deploy-preview-65--cone-development-site.netlify.app
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ify site configuration.

szepeviktor commented 4 months ago

Na várjunk csak.

9:32:33 PM: $ npm run prod

A Netlify lefuttatja a "prod"-ot. Akkor minek hurcoljuk magunkkal itt a repóban a CSS fájlokat? (jó kifogás sosem rossz!)

adamlaki commented 4 months ago

Van már jó ideje rotate property jó ideje: https://caniuse.com/?search=rotate. Ezek a validátorok néhol egészen le vannak maradva.

A CSS-t azért tartjuk meg, mert ha kiszedem lokálon nem frissíti a live reload fejlesztésnél. Hogy őszinte legyek még én sem fejtettem meg miért.

szepeviktor commented 4 months ago

Van már jó ideje rotate property jó ideje

Félreértés van. Ez a PR nem a rotate-ot gyógyította meg, hanem a másik vonalat tűntette el, hogy ne kelljen a bal kezeddel megvakarni a jobb füledet.

szepeviktor commented 4 months ago

A CSS-t azért tartjuk meg, mert ha kiszedem lokálon nem frissíti a live reload fejlesztésnél. Hogy őszinte legyek még én sem fejtettem meg miért.

Most felvettem a fejlesztői overálomat. 🧑‍💼 Ha beleírok a main.scss-be, akkor mindent újra generál.

[11ty] File changed: src/css/main.css

Akkor most jön, hogy

  1. a css-eket kitörlöm a repóból, gitignore-ba rakom
  2. npm run start előtt legenerálom a CSS-eket
  3. aztán npm run start
szepeviktor commented 4 months ago

@adamlaki Nekem így működik gitignore-os CSS-sel.

  1. Egyszer az elején kell npm run dev:sass
  2. Ctrl+C-vel megszakítani
  3. npm run start és kezdődhet a munka
adamlaki commented 4 months ago

Félreértés van. Ez a PR nem a rotate-ot gyógyította meg, hanem a másik vonalat tűntette el, hogy ne kelljen a bal kezeddel megvakarni a jobb füledet.

A rotate ebben az esetben azért is van ott, mert van animáció, nem csak rejtük az egyik elemet.

adamlaki commented 4 months ago

Na, csak hogy gondolkodtam egy kicsit, azt hiszem van másik gondja is. Azt hiszem ezzel is összeakadt: https://github.com/conedevelopment/cone-site/blob/main/.eleventy.js#L20

szepeviktor commented 4 months ago

Na, csak hogy gondolkodtam egy kicsit, azt hiszem van másik gondja is. Azt hiszem ezzel is összeakadt: https://github.com/conedevelopment/cone-site/blob/main/.eleventy.js#L20

Ezt a #67-hez írod?